Gold Coins: Collecting vs. Investing – Which is Right for You?

Gold coins can be attractive to both collectors and investors, but their motivation, approach, and expectations differ significantly. Learn about coin grading to help you make an informed decision.

Coin Collecting

Motivation:

  1. Passion for history and numismatics: Collectors value coins for their historical significance, design, rarity, and connection to specific eras or cultures.
  2. Joy of the hunt and acquisition: The process of searching for rare coins, studying their history, and adding them to a collection brings personal satisfaction.
  3. Aesthetic appeal: The beauty and craftsmanship of coins are important to collectors.

Key Considerations:

  • Rarity: The fewer coins issued, the higher their potential value.
  • Condition (Grade): Preservation level – from “Proof” (perfect condition) to “Poor” (heavily worn) – greatly affects a coin's value.
  • Historical significance: Coins linked to major events or famous figures are more valuable.
  • Provenance: A coin's ownership history (e.g., if it belonged to a well-known collector) can increase its value.
  • Coin type: Certain issues or varieties can be particularly sought-after.

Expectations:

  • Long-term appreciation: While collectors hope their coins will increase in value over time, this is usually not their primary goal.
  • Enjoyment of ownership and study: The main focus is the pleasure of owning and learning about fascinating historical artifacts.

Gold Investment

Goals:

  1. Capital preservation: Gold is considered a “safe haven” asset, especially during times of economic uncertainty.
  2. Portfolio diversification: Including gold in an investment portfolio can reduce overall risk, as gold often behaves differently from stocks and bonds.
  3. Profit potential: Investors look for an increase in gold prices, and thus the value of their coins.

Key Considerations:

  • Gold content (purity and weight): The amount of pure gold in the coin is the primary factor.
  • Premium over gold spot price: Investors aim to minimize premiums to maximize returns.
  • Liquidity: The ease of selling a coin at a fair price. Popular bullion coins (e.g., American Gold Eagle, Canadian Maple Leaf) tend to be more liquid.
  • Recognition: Coins that are widely known and traded on international markets are generally preferred.

Expectations:

  • Value growth in line with gold prices: Investors watch global gold market trends.
  • Capital protection against inflation: Bullion coins are traditionally seen as a hedge against inflation.

If you're looking for a way to preserve wealth, diversify your portfolio, and profit from rising gold prices, investing in gold coins could be a smart move. Collecting, on the other hand, suits those passionate about history and art.
